Measurements were double checked and verified as drawings are to <br />scale: % " : I '-0 ". <br />DESCRIPTION OF PROPOSED PROJECT: <br />Kitchen addition to be built on the northwest corner of the home, essentially reclaiming 14' 10" <br />of width (for the addition, plus and additional 5' of porch space) and 31' of length of the current <br />backyard for living space. (Figure 1) The addition will be one story, the foundation of which will <br />be limestone, and the exterior walls will be wood shingles matching the existing facades in <br />materials and appearance, and replicating the pattern of limestone topped bywood shingles <br />already extant. (Figure 2 and see photographs also) If possible, existing stone (removed from rear <br />fagade to accommodate the addition) will be re -used. Addition is essentially a "backwards L" and <br />wraps the northwest corner of the home, ending approximately 1' short of the north face of the <br />existing garage. (Figure 3) The new roof (minimum slope of/4" Al) and diamond patterned railing <br />(to replicate existing) will be concealed from view on Jacob Street by the gable of the existing <br />garage. Square pilasters and columns on the proposed addition will match, in shape and style, the <br />existing pilasters on the enclosed porch on the south face of the home. Copper gutters and <br />downspouts will be added, as currently exist on the home. Windows will be divided lite, either 6 <br />over 6 or 8 pane divided light window shown on West Elevation of plans. (Manufacturer not <br />specified.) Addition will necessitate the addition of a new door to the garage that opens out to the <br />north. The door will be added; the existing window on north face of garage will not be removed <br />or altered. All doors will also contain divided liter. (Manufacturer not specified.) <br />A new porch is also proposed, the dimensions of which are 5'x20' on the north of the addition <br />detailed above. Of that, 4' will be visible from Jacob Street, extending beyond the existing <br />garage. The roof of the proposed addition will extend over the porch and will be supported by (2) <br />12x12 square columns. (Figure 4) Extant concrete pad will be covered by the porch portion of <br />the addition which will also include a concrete step up to enter the home. The rise is not <br />sufficient to require a hand rail. <br />STANDARDS AND GUIDELINES: <br />Standards and guidelines most relevant to the application being considered appear in bold <br />italics. <br />III. NEW CONSTRUCTION <br />A. HEIGHT AND PROPORTION <br />Required <br />The height of a new structure and its height -to -width proportions shall be consistent with adjacent <br />buildings in the <br />district. The building height shall be no greater than that of the tallest existing structure and no <br />less than that of the lowest existing structure of the same type in the same block. Facade <br />proportions shall be established by permitting no structure with a facade wider or narrower than <br />those existing in the same block. Additions to existing buildings shall be related in height and <br />proportion to the existing structure. <br />7 <br />
